Practical Use Cases & Workflows
- Remove black scanner borders from a scanned book or document
- Trim excess whitespace before printing a booklet
- Standardize margins across pages combined from different sources
- Crop out staple holes or edge artifacts from photocopies

Q: Does cropping affect the underlying text?
No, cropping only changes the visible page boundary — the content itself is not altered or re-rendered.
